2014 GTQ to MOP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2014

During 2014, the GTQ to MOP ex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on December 18, valuing the pair at 1.0534.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on January 11, dropping to 1.0128.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0406 MOP.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 1.0185 to the December average rate of 1.0479, the exchange rate registered a net change of 2.88%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2014 high of 1.0534 was up 2.21% compared to the 2013 peak of 1.0306,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
